Linkevičius congratulates Austria on its National Day

The Minister of Foreign Affairs of Lithuania Linas Linkevičius congratulated the Austrian Foreign Minister Sebastian Kurz on the occasion of the Austrian National Day and wished his counterpart and all the people of Austria success and prosperity.

"I am delighted that our countries today are tied by a close friendship and dynamic relationships. I am confident that we will continue to strengthen our friendship that is based on shared values and may be further developed for the welfare of our two nations,” reads the Foreign Minister’s letter.

According to the head of Lithuania’s diplomacy, we are currently facing increasing challenges. In order to overcome them, Europe must demonstrate unity and solidarity. Lithuania’s Foreign Minister expressed his firm belief that Lithuania and Austria would apply these principles and work together to protect freedom, which the whole of Europe had enjoyed in recent decades.

The Austrian National Day is celebrated on 26 October to commemorate the adoption of a declaration of neutrality by the Austrian Parliament. Austria undertook a commitment not to join any military alliances or take any action involving the country into war. It was enacted in 1955 as part of the Constitution of Austria.
